The High Cost of Delay: Why Every Minute Counts

Fire damage escalates exponentially. Within 24 hours, acidic soot permanently etches glass, metal corrodes, and fabrics become unsalvageable. Restoration costs double when cleanup delays exceed 48 hours.

Secondary damage multiplies your expenses:

  • Smoke penetration – travels through HVAC systems, contaminating unburned areas
  • Water damage – firefighting efforts leave standing water that breeds mold within 24-48 hours
  • Structural deterioration – heat weakens support beams, requiring extensive reconstruction
  • Content loss – electronics, furniture, and personal items become permanently damaged

Insurance companies document response times. Delayed mitigation often results in claim disputes and reduced coverage. Immediate professional intervention protects both your property and your insurance settlement.

Breaking Down Fire Damage Restoration Costs in Southern California

Southern California restoration costs reflect our region’s high property values and specialized building codes. Here’s what homeowners typically invest:

Emergency Response and Initial Assessment ($500-$1,500)

  • 24/7 emergency dispatch and on-site evaluation
  • Thermal imaging to detect hidden damage
  • Air quality testing and safety assessment
  • Detailed documentation for insurance claims

Smoke and Soot Removal ($3,000-$15,000)

  • HEPA filtration and air scrubbing equipment
  • Specialized cleaning agents for different surface types
  • Ozone treatment or thermal fogging for odor elimination
  • Professional-grade deodorization throughout affected areas

Water Extraction and Drying ($2,000-$8,000)

  • Industrial water extractors and moisture mapping
  • Commercial dehumidification equipment
  • Antimicrobial treatments to prevent mold growth
  • Continuous monitoring until optimal moisture levels achieved

Structural Repairs and Reconstruction ($10,000-$75,000+)

  • Demolition of unsalvageable materials
  • Framing, drywall, and flooring replacement
  • Electrical and plumbing system repairs
  • Kitchen and bathroom reconstruction if affected

Content Restoration ($1,000-$25,000)

  • Pack-out services for salvageable items
  • Ultrasonic cleaning for electronics
  • Document freeze-drying and restoration
  • Textile cleaning and deodorization

Total average cost for moderate fire damage: $20,000-$60,000

Severe fire damage requiring full reconstruction: $75,000-$200,000+

Factors That Determine Your Final Restoration Investment

Understanding cost variables helps you prepare for insurance discussions and restoration planning:

Property Size and Layout

  • Square footage of affected areas
  • Number of rooms requiring restoration
  • Multi-story homes require specialized equipment
  • Open floor plans may have wider smoke distribution

Fire Intensity and Duration

  • Surface burns cost less than structural damage
  • Prolonged exposure increases smoke penetration
  • Kitchen fires often require complete cabinet replacement
  • Electrical fires need extensive rewiring

Material Types and Finishes

  • Natural stone requires specialized cleaning techniques
  • Hardwood floors may need refinishing or replacement
  • Custom millwork demands careful restoration
  • High-end appliances need professional assessment

Hidden Damage Discoveries

  • Mold growth from water damage adds costs
  • HVAC contamination requires duct cleaning
  • Attic and crawlspace damage often goes unnoticed initially
  • Foundation issues from extreme heat exposure

How quickly must fire damage restoration begin to prevent permanent damage?

Professional restoration must begin within 24-48 hours. Acidic soot starts etching surfaces immediately, while smoke odors become permanently embedded in porous materials after 72 hours. Our 60-minute response time prevents these costly complications.

Will insurance cover the full cost of fire damage restoration?

Most homeowner policies cover fire damage restoration, minus your deductible. Coverage depends on your policy limits and the cause of fire. Aqua Concierge Restoration works directly with your adjuster, documenting all damage to maximize your claim approval.

Can I stay in my home during fire damage restoration?

Safety determines occupancy during restoration. Minor smoke damage may allow you to remain, while extensive damage requires temporary relocation. We coordinate with your insurance company for additional living expenses when necessary.

How long does complete fire damage restoration take?

Timeline varies by damage severity. Smoke and soot cleaning takes 3-7 days. Minor repairs complete within 2-4 weeks. Major reconstruction requiring permits extends to 2-6 months. Our project managers provide detailed timelines after initial assessment.
